Euan Marshall is a Deputy Editor at various prominent outlets including Al Jazeera Media Network and The Brazilian Report. He covers a diverse range of topics with a focus on climate change and the environment, as well as sports and sports business, often intertwining these themes with discussions on elections, government, and public policy across Central America, the Caribbean, and South America. Euan's work has been featured in notable publications such as The Telegraph and MarketBeat.
